Celtic FC News 9 Jun 2023
Divisive Celtic figure leaves Sky Sports Scotland
Born Celtic · Jun 9, 2023
A BHOY CALLED JOE (Part Two)
Celtic Quick News · Jun 9, 2023
The Caesar Chronicles: Davie Hay
Celtic Quick News · Jun 9, 2023
THREE CHEERS: TREBLE No.5 (2017/18)
Celtic Quick News · Jun 9, 2023